[SlimDevices: Touch] Low volume output from sync'd devices
I'm have a problem with my Touch (wired) when sync'd to a SB Radio (wireless), the audio output out of the radio is poor and I unable to control it via the UI on the the touch. While sync'd the radio's volume seems to be disabled. Streaming works ok Both devices are running 7.5.1 and I'm using TinySC. The problem is the same using the Internet Radio and my USB Drive (500GB Lenovo USB Drive) I've lost faith with Logitech tech support, who seem to be lacking in knowledge of their product (was told that syncing was only possible with a controller). Is there some setting that will enable this to work correct or I'm missing something? I have this same setup and what works for me is having the Radio connect to the Touch as Player (not sync'd). In SYNC mode the Radio's volume is controlled by the Touch (and visa versa). So you have to choose Touch as Player on your Radio (ie Choose Player Touch) menu.
